Animating The gang!

For each monster i created 5 images each with a different mouth. This produced 5 frames opening the mouth and then in reverse 5 frames closing the mouth. This made the characters mouths move in time with the music. The two birds each had 12 frames for the downwards movement of wings and then again in reverse 12 frames for the upward movement of the wings.

I created my animation by drawing out each piece in fineliner and scanning them into photoshop. Once in photoshop i started to add colour. I then created each frame in photoshop placing each object in a seperate layer so it could be moved individually. I finally created a total of 360 frames for my full 30 second animation at a rate of 12 frames per second. I faded out the music towards the end and held the last frame that then faded into black.

Here is an example of the mouth movement. This example is too quick and will need slowing down for it to work in time with the music.

Rayograms


I experimented in the dark room using different objects to create rayograms. I found that glass objects such as perfume bottles and light bulbs worked particullarly well. This perfume bottle created a really interesting effect. This is only the test strip, when i scanned in most of my prints they looked to dark and couldnt be seen. I experimented with many perfume bottles, displaying them at different angles. I tried to tie in this work with my animation project by trying to create sequences.





This print shows one perfume bottle from three different angles. It creates a sequence as it turns.




This print didn't scan in well but it is a sequence i created with a button in a clear packet with the button moving a little each time until it is out of the packet.
